Cube: Ultimate Guide to World's Bestselling Puzzle

by Dieter Gebhardt Author, Geert Hellings Author, Wei-Hwa Huang Author and Geert Hellings Author

This is a book that ensures the Rubik’s Cubes given to kids won’t go unused or unsolved. It teaches logic, brain dexterity, and memory. Puzzle masters share their expertise on the greatest puzzle ever created. The book includes strategies for competitive cubing, such as speed cubing, and solutions for various cubes, including the 2x2x2 “Mini Cube,” 3x3x3 “Classic,” 4x4x4 “Rubik’s Revenge,” 5x5x5 “Professor’s Cube,” and larger cubes like the 6x6x6 “V-Cube 6” and 7x7x7 “V-Cube 7.” It also includes modular instructions for any potential cube size.

The book includes a fascinating history of the Rubik’s Cube, from its invention in 1974 to the ‘80s craze and its resurgence today. It also features rare photographs of vintage cubes and ephemera.
